> Currently, gremlin-go only supports WebSocket transport. The serialization 
> logic (GraphBinary) is internal/private, preventing developers from building 
> custom transport implementations (gRPC, HTTP/2, etc.) while maintaining 
> Gremlin API compatibility.
> This improvement adds a new file gremlin-go/driver/serializer_export.go with 
> 5 exported wrapper functions around existing internal serialization logic:
> - SerializeRequest() - Serialize bytecode with traversal source
> - SerializeBytecode() - Convenience wrapper using default source
> - SerializeStringQuery() - Serialize string queries
> - DeserializeResult() - Deserialize response bytes
> - NewResultSet() - Create ResultSet from collected results
> These are thin wrappers with zero modifications to existing code, fully 
> backward compatible, and enable the ecosystem to build alternative transports.
> Use case: Building gRPC-based Gremlin clients for production deployments.
